Output 637c317594e9277db7fdae4eb20b8a07238187da32091988d0258dd980f14ea0:0

value
679547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bb0638c6eb5ca99c92ced5385a9890729eb63a OP_EQUAL
address
3CEwgHEWi79VrJ1nt4w65fHHPvqJE8PkuB
transaction
637c317594e9277db7fdae4eb20b8a07238187da32091988d0258dd980f14ea0
spent
true